Bagaimana cara mengubah URL basis saya


8

Saya telah membangun situs web menggunakan drupal. Sekarang, URL dasarnya adalah http://xxx.xxx.xxx.xxx/drupal . Tetapi saya ingin mengubah URL dasar sebagai http://xxx.xxx.xxx.xxx Bagaimana saya melakukannya?

Terima kasih.


Apakah Anda memiliki akses untuk menambahkan vhost di apache? Jika ya maka satu cara bersih adalah menambahkan virtualhost untuk memetakan direktori tempat Anda menginstal Drupal (termasuk folder drupal) ke ServerName yang xx.xx.xx.xx dan memuat ulang apache ..
Dipen

Hai Dipen, Bagaimana cara menambahkan virtualhost untuk memetakan direktori tempat Anda menginstal Drupal? Terima kasih.
user6919

Jawaban:


12

buka yousite/sites/defaultdan buka settings.phpfile dan temukan $base_urldan ubah ke nilai baru (di suatu tempat di sekitar baris 270).

CATATAN: settings.php adalah file read-only, Anda harus menghapus flag read-only terlebih dahulu untuk melakukan perubahan. Anda harus memulai ulang server untuk memperbarui perubahan.


2
Saya kira mungkin ada konfigurasi eksotis di mana mungkin diperlukan, tetapi dalam kebanyakan kasus Anda tidak harus me-restart server sama sekali - perubahan akan segera berlaku.
Garrett Albright

ketika saya mengubah base_url ke nama domain saya. Saya mendapatkan banyak kesalahan di halaman. misalnya, "gagal memuat resoutce". karena lokasi sumber daya telah diubah menjadi " domainname / xxxx / xxx.css " (aslinya adalah ip / xxxx / xxx.css ) mengapa ??
user6919

Anda perlu memeriksa di mana instalasi dasar situs Drupal Anda. Jika itu adalah root dari server (misalnya www), maka Anda perlu memberi $base_url=siteroot; lain jika ada di beberapa folder di dalam root server, maka Anda harus memiliki site_root/path_to_drupal_install_foldernilai untuk Anda$base_url
AjitS

Ini tidak membangunkan saya.
alyssaeliyah

5

Ada variabel global bernama $base_urlyang dapat Anda atur di situs / default / settings.php. Coba ubah nilainya.

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.